Market Segmentation Analysis

Electronic Grade Propane(C3H8) with a purity of ≥% is primarily used in the semiconductor industry for the production of high-quality silicon wafers and other electronic components that require extremely pure gases. On the other hand, propane with lower purity levels is utilized in various electronic industries for applications such as calibration gases, chemical vapor deposition, and plasma etching. Both markets cater to the growing demand for high-quality gases in the electronic manufacturing sector.
